I am about ready to remove also and I saw in a recent issue of auto 
restorer a metal "jig" to rest the body on. I am have a guy up the road 
from me build it and he's charging $150 and I supply the wheels (~$20).  I 
can point you to the article. I'm having him make it so I disassemble it to 
take less room when I do not need it.
